Goldeneye (1995)
Firstly: Go watch Goldeneye
Are you back? Good, we can begin.
The first thing you’ll have noticed is Pierce Brosnan’s hair. It majestic! It’s easy to forget how big it is. It’s an overpowering presence on screen, always threatening to steal the thunder from Bond. Most movies would crumble under the sheer weight of this spectacular barnet so it’s to Goldeneye’s credit that it’s so good it transcends Brosnan’s hair. So what’s so quiffshatteringly great about it?
My opinion is that Goldeneye is a fantastic cover version of Goldfinger. Evil bad guys have a dastardly plan to steal a huge amount of money, Bond gets involved, escapes for certain death a few times, then kills the baddie in a hilarious, over the top way. Goldeneye has all of the elements…
